Chelsea have held secret talks with Philippe Coutinho over a summer transfer from Barcelona, according to reports in Spain. The Brazilian seems to be destined for the exit door at the Nou Camp, having spent the season on loan at Bayern Munich.

Leicester had even emerged as a surprise target for the midfield maestro, but that deal doesn't appear likely.
Now, it seems that Chelsea have jumped to the front of the queue.
The Blues have already forked out £38million to sign Hakim Ziyech from Ajax, but are seemingly ready to push forward with more spending.
Frank Lampard is believed to be on the hunt for attacking reinforcements to replace the output from Eden Hazard, following his move to Real Madrid last summer.

Barca are keen to offload the playmmaker in order to fund moves for Neymar and Lautaro Martinez.
Antoine Griezmann could be used as a player to be exchanged in order to sign Neymar, while Martinez is likely to be signed with funds raised by Coutinho's sale.
The Inter Milan ace has a release clause of £92m, and Barca are keen to activate it to make the Argentine their new central striker.
